JERSEY SHORE STEEL Finishing Tech - Rolling Division in Jersey Shore, Pennsylvania

Job Description

At Jersey Shore Steel, we manufacture *high-strength rail steel angles, channels, and other products *from re-rolled T-rails for a number of products. We are an Equal Opportunity Employer and are proud to be recognized as one of the "Greenest" steel mills in the world!

Job Duties:

Day Shift:

  • Bundle steel products on a 10-hour shift, 4 days a week.
  • Stacking manufactured iron of various lengths and weights.
  • Inspect materials for quality and discard non-conforming material.

Night Shift:

  • Bundle and stack steel products on 8-hour shift, 5 nights per week.
  • Set up machines to prep for day shift.
  • Night shift employees receive a shift differential in addition to base salary.

Job Requirements:

  • Strong work ethic along with attention to detail and willingness to learn
  • Ability to stack and bundle steel angle, lifting up to 50 lbs on a continuous basis
  • Repetitive standing, bending, twisting, and lifting required
  • Utilize necessary safety equipment to maintain a safe working environment
  • Candidates are required to successfully pass pre-employment screenings including background check, physical examination, and substance abuse screenings
  • Internal metatarsal steel toe boots (minimum 6" height)
